@@GamingWithAce85 Yes, the ARC or eARC port is a way to have your sound from what ever source you are watching to the soundbar/receiver. The main difference is the amount of data that can move through, eARC is capable of passing through Dolby Atmos/DTS-X/3D audio. ARC is limited in the amount of sound channels that can pass through. While you can use an optical cable to free up an HDMI 2.1 slot but you are only able to have 5.1 audio if using an receiver and no 3D audio. If using a a basic soundbar this would work fine but you would be limited to just that. I hope that helps to understand.

Only question is, why did Sony choose to cap the 2% window at a 1000 nits. We know that Samsung who uses the exact same panel, opted for a 1500 nits peak in the 2% window, on their S95B. This actually makes me worry that the S95B could suffer from decreased panel life. Yes I'm still not sure if I'm going to get the A95K or the S95B. The A95K's added heatsink, and more conservatively adjusted peak- brightness might mean that the panel life-span could be increased a great deal.

One very important port that the reviewers and the companies have been overlooking since very long is the Ethernet/ Lan port. Till last year even the most premium of Sony OLED TVs had only 100 Mbps ethernet port which is a big limitation. When 1 Gbps ports have been around since more than two decades now and even 10 Gbps are getting common now, limiting the modern TVs to 100 Mbps is ridiculous! Especially when the internet speeds in excess of 500 Mbps are also getting common. Why the reviewers are not addressing this issue and calling out the company for that is beyond me! The obvious limitation is that you face issues while streaming raw 4K content, which is what you would want to watch over a really good TV ironically!
